Output 8a430e802e15939f31d94a4abf2d1fdb91cabda89d8a66673cbef62f8e396e66:14

value
5178331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0bbd92e6ac429918d89f5c54c9023cf926ac60e OP_EQUAL
address
MQ1eC8EWxpNCrkJ61TQL92dHedythF7zmh
transaction
8a430e802e15939f31d94a4abf2d1fdb91cabda89d8a66673cbef62f8e396e66
spent
true